Nisha Roy

Senior Project Coordinator

Email

Before joining JKRP Architects in 2016, Nisha worked at firms in Princeton and Trenton that specialize in historic preservation and adaptive reuse. She has worked on various project types over the years, and has also gained valuable experience in the design and implementation of environments for seniors, known as Programs of All Inclusive Care for the Elderly (PACE). Most recently, Nisha has been focusing on restaurant design, both new construction and interior fit-outs. She has worked on several The Capital Grille restaurants across the country, including locations in VA, NJ, UT, and KY. Her portfolio of work also includes multifamily modular residential and office fit-outs.
